Hydroelectric power plants are a significant renewable energy source, providing a reliable and efficient means of generating electricity by harnessing the energy of flowing water. They contribute to reducing greenhouse gas emissions and can support grid stability. However, their environmental impact, including ecosystem disruption and changes to local water sources, must be carefully managed. Overall, when designed and operated sustainably, hydroelectric power can play a crucial role in a balanced energy portfolio.
